First Lady of the United States (1963-1969). Lady Bird (Claudia Alta Taylor) married Lyndon Baines Johnson, November 1934. Two children: Lynda Bird and Luci Baines. First Lady's Committee for a More Beautiful Capital; supporter, Head Start Project; founded National Wildflower Research Center (1982).
Oral History Interview (1979): Mrs. Lady Bird Johnson completed one interview for the John F. Kennedy Library Oral History Program; March 9, 1979. The interview comments upon her recollections of the Kennedy Presidency, her husband's role as Vice President, and her relationship with the Kennedy family, among other issues.
